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about RV storage in Meadview, Arizona

What is the average monthly cost for RV storage in Meadview, and are covered spaces available?

In Meadview, uncovered outdoor storage typically ranges from $50 to $100 per month, reflecting the lower land costs in this rural area. Covered or enclosed storage is less common but can be found starting around $120 monthly. Due to the high demand from seasonal visitors and full-time residents, it's wise to book your spot well in advance, especially for the more desirable covered options.

How do the intense sun and heat in Meadview affect my RV in storage?

The relentless Arizona sun and high temperatures in Meadview can cause significant UV damage to your RV's exterior, tires, and seals. It is highly recommended to use a breathable, high-quality RV cover to protect against fading and cracking. For additional protection, seeking a shaded or covered storage spot can greatly extend the life of your RV's components.

Are there any specific local regulations in Meadview I need to know about for storing my RV?

As an unincorporated community in Mohave County, Meadview follows county regulations. Generally, you can store an RV on your own property, but it's best to check for any specific zoning or permit requirements if you plan to do so long-term. Using a dedicated commercial storage facility is often the simplest option, as they ensure all local codes are met.

What kind of security features should I look for in a Meadview RV storage facility?

Given the remote nature of Meadview, robust security is a priority. Look for facilities that offer 24/7 video surveillance, gated access with personalized entry codes, and good perimeter fencing. Well-lit properties are also essential for deterring unauthorized activity during the night.

Is it easy to access my RV in a Meadview storage facility for last-minute trips to the Grand Canyon or Lake Mead?

Yes, most storage facilities in Meadview understand their clients are often spontaneous adventurers. Look for facilities that offer 24/7 gate access, which allows you to retrieve your RV at any time for a quick trip to nearby attractions like Lake Mead National Recreation Area, which is just a short drive away. Always confirm the access policy before signing a contract.

Your Guide to Secure Travel Trailer Storage in Meadview, AZ

Finding the right spot to store your travel trailer in Meadview, Arizona, isn't just about parking it somewhere—it's about protecting your investment from the unique demands of our high-desert environment. Nestled near the stunning landscapes of Lake Mead and the Grand Canyon, Meadview offers an incredible home base for adventurers, but storing your RV here requires some local know-how.

First and foremost, the intense Mojave Desert sun is your travel trailer's biggest adversary. Prolonged UV exposure can fade paint, crack seals, and degrade tires and roof materials. When searching for storage, prioritize facilities that offer shaded storage or covered spaces. This single feature can dramatically extend the lifespan of your RV's exterior and interior. If shaded options are limited or you're storing on private land, investing in a high-quality, breathable RV cover is non-negotiable. Ensure it's snug to prevent wind abrasion but allows for air circulation to combat mold.

Next, consider the wind. Meadview can experience strong gusts, especially in open, elevated areas. A secure storage lot with good windbreaks, like fencing or natural topography, is ideal. Always use sturdy, wheel-specific chocks and consider adding a tongue lock or hitch lock for an extra layer of security, regardless of how remote the storage site feels.

The dry climate is a double-edged sword. While you don't have to worry about rust from humidity, the aridity can dry out seals and plumbing. Before storing, make sure to perform a thorough moisture-removing ritual: completely drain all water lines, water heater, and tanks to prevent freezing on our occasional cold winter nights. Leave faucets and low-point drains open. However, also consider placing moisture-absorbent products inside to combat any residual dampness from your last trip, which could lead to mildew in sealed compartments.

For many in Meadview, off-grid or private parcel storage is a common choice. If you go this route, ensure the ground is level and stable. Gravel or compacted dirt is better than soft sand, which can shift. Be mindful of local wildlife; checking for pack rats, spiders, and scorpions before sealing up is a crucial step. Use pest deterrents and block any potential entry points.

Finally, think about accessibility. Meadview is a gateway to incredible boating and hiking. Choose a storage solution that allows for relatively easy hook-up and departure, so you're not discouraged from spontaneous weekend trips to the lake. A facility with good maneuvering room is worth its weight in gold.

By choosing storage that addresses the sun, wind, and dryness of our beautiful corner of Arizona, you can ensure your travel trailer is always ready for your next adventure on the shores of Lake Mead or beyond. Safe travels and smart storing
